Output 3c64948cbf5b26c4c15d9e9be117b2e8426d83fd63c7a80081a71e557ca72cb2:0

value
1963060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a825954e764118224e4892f9d56e99a25d7f9af1 OP_EQUAL
address
3H26U6jqquwKxZxgSVWntAuhECSvETPq95
transaction
3c64948cbf5b26c4c15d9e9be117b2e8426d83fd63c7a80081a71e557ca72cb2
spent
true